I don’t think the rhino is destroyed. The way I see it, this is how it is resolved: 1) Player one uses the strategem “desperate breakout” and selects one unit it their army that hasn’t been selected to move yet and is in engagement range of the enemy (in this case, a rhino) using up CPs to do so. 2) Player one rolls a d6 for the rhino and on a one the rhino is destroyed. If the rhino isn’t destroyed: 3) Decide if you will fallback with the rhino or not. If not, the sequence ends. If yes, this is where you check the movement stat to determine how far the unit can fall back. 4) Player two uses the strategem “cut them down” using CPs and this is resolved in full. 5) Player one now makes a fall back move. They already announced they are falling back so can’t now choose not to, also the distance of the fall back move was determined in step 3 above, before any MWs from “cut them down” were applied. The distance isn’t determined again.
